Magnetic Activities to Try - for Fun and Exploration!

Today I'm sharing a few magnetic activities that I've used with my preschooler. Sorting Magnetic and Non-Magnetic items is a well known Montessori activity but what else can children learn about magnets in the early years? Wand Magnet & Iron Filings - the child can use the wand magnet to attract the iron filings and move them around the case and out of the red coloured sand. As a doctor, Montessori came to believe that many of the problems of the children she was working with were educational rather than medical. In examining education, she felt that children were not achieving their potential because education was not based upon science.
